How To Fix /SRMERP/WF_CFG008 - Document &1 does not exist


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: /SRMERP/WF_CFG -

  • Message number: 008

  • Message text: Document &1 does not exist

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message /SRMERP/WF_CFG008 - Document &1 does not exist ?

    The SAP error message /SRMERP/WF_CFG008 Document &1 does not exist typically indicates that the system is unable to find a specific document that is referenced in a workflow or process. This error can occur in various contexts, such as when trying to access a document in a workflow or when executing a transaction that requires a document to be present.

    Causes:

    1. Document Deletion: The document referenced by the workflow may have been deleted or archived.
    2. Incorrect Document Number: The document number provided may be incorrect or formatted improperly.
    3.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ary permissions to access the document.
    4. Workflow Configuration Issues: There may be a misconfiguration in the workflow settings or parameters.
    5. Data Consistency Issues: There could be inconsistencies in the database that prevent the document from being found.

    Solutions:

    1. Verify Document Existence: Check if the document with the specified number exists in the system. You can do this by using the relevant transaction code (e.g., ME23N for purchase orders, FB03 for financial documents).
    2. Check for Deletion/Archiving: If the document has been deleted or archived, you may need to restore it or check the archive for the document.
    3. Correct Document Number: Ensure that the document number is entered correctly and is in the right format.
    4. Review User Authorizations: Check if the user has the necessary authorizations to access the document. You may need to consult with your SAP security team.
    5. Workflow Configuration: Review the workflow configuration settings to ensure that they are set up correctly. This may involve checking the workflow definition and the associated document types.
    6. Database Consistency Check: If you suspect data consistency issues, you may need to run consistency checks or consult with your SAP Basis team to investigate further.
